HURRY WITH THE 3RD LIZQUEN TELESERYE: FOREVERMORE/ «Мен саған ғашықпын»  shown again in Kazakhstan 31Kanal

In 2015, Forevermore was shown in Kazakhstan and it became the first teleserye to be shown in Central Asia. It became so big a hit its stars, the Lizquen loveteam composed of Liza Soberano & Enrique Gil became the hottest Pinoy idols in the area. The second teleserye of the pair, Dolce Amore, was just shown earlier this year. Guess which replaced it? The reissue of the first. The Kazakhs couldn't wait for the third Lizquen teleserye.

It should be remembered that 2 of the films of the loveteam have been shown on 31Kanal: She's The One and Just The Way You Are. Another Enrique Gil teleserye was also shown in the same channel, Muling Buksan Ang Puso.

After the successful showing of FOREVERMORE, DOLCE AMORE opens on November 5 on Startimes Novela E1

There are new sets of Pinoy stars who have become big in Africa. The earlier ones like Kristine Hermosa & Jericho Rosales of the original Pangako Sa Yo & Marian Rivera of  Marimar fame led the way. Now, the younger ones like the loveteam Lizquen composed of Enrique Gil & Liza Soberano  are getting the much-deserved attention. After the successful showing of their first teleserye Forevermore early part of this year, their second, Dolce Amore, is set to start on November on Startimes Novela E1.

Startimes covers the African countries of Nigeria, Tanzania, Uganda, Rwanda, Burundi, Republic of Central Africa, Guinea & Kenya.

LizQuen's FOREVERMORE now showing in Nigeria, Ghana, Cameroon & Kenya... Meanwhile, Liza releases the lyric video of latest single "Spark"

Forevermore was the first teleserye of the LizQuen loveteam composed of Enrique Gil & Liza Soberano and it easily became an international hit when it was first shown outside the country in Kazakhstan in 2015. After taking that country by storm, it started spreading its wings into the other continents. It is currently being shown in Nigeria, Ghana & Cameroon at My TV Africa & primetime at the Kenyan KTN TV (just as the teleserye of the other big Pinoy loveteam, KathNiel's Pangako Sa Yo, is also being shown in those places so it's a veritable fest of Pinoy young loveteams in West & East Africa these days).

Meanwhile, the second LizQuen hit 2016 teleserye, Dolce Amore, has started its international run at Kazakhstan & will soon hit Cambodia, Vietnam & Africa.

Pinoy Teleseryes @ KTN KENYA: "FOREVERMORE" Starring LIZQUEN & "CARMELA" Starring Marian Rivera & Alden Richards


So the international hit Forevermore is now showing at KTN Kenya, primetime at 6-6.59 pm Eastern African Time on weekdays. The hot teleserye of the Lizquen loveteam of Enrique Gil & Liza Soberano was already shown via cable throughout Africa on StarTimes late last year but the Kenyan masses will now have the opportunity to watch it on free TV.

The other telenovela being shown at KTN is also another Pinoy teleserye, the Marian Rivera & Alden Richards starrer Carmela which is a reissue having been shown at primetime by the same station last year. It can be watched now at 9 AM Eastern African Time, KTN.
